God’s Building is Covered by Christ in His Humanity and Redemption for our Protection

October 28, 2016 by aGodMan 4 Comments

1 Pet. 1:18-19 Knowing that it was not with corruptible things, with silver or gold, that you were redeemed from your vain manner of life handed down from your fathers, But with precious blood, as of a Lamb without blemish and without spot, the blood of Christ.

The foundation and base of the church is the redemption of Christ (as typified by the sockets of silver in which the boards of the tabernacle were standing), the materials for the building up of the church is the humanity of Jesus (typified by the acacia wood) and the divine nature with the divine life […]

Being Completed by being Matched with other Saints for God’s Building and His Move

October 26, 2016 by aGodMan 5 Comments

The doubling of the corner boards (Exo. 26:24) signifies that at each turn in the Lord’s move, there is a need for doubling, strengthening, reinforcing; for example, at Antioch there was a turn to the Gentile world, and Barnabas and Saul were doubled and strengthened to become corner boards for the building of the church (Acts 13:2, 46). #ExoCS4, outline 10
